About J. M. Miguel
J. M. Miguel is a scholar working on Aerospace Engineering, Mechanics of Materials and Mechanical Engineering, having authored 17 papers that have together received 591 indexed citations. Recurring topics across this work include High-Temperature Coating Behaviors (13 papers), Advanced materials and composites (9 papers) and Metal and Thin Film Mechanics (7 papers). The work is most often cited by research in Aerospace Engineering (405 citations), Mechanical Engineering (490 citations) and Mechanics of Materials (272 citations). J. M. Miguel has collaborated with scholars based in Spain, United Kingdom and Argentina. Frequent co-authors include J.M. Guilemany, S. Vizcaíno, F. Climent, S. Dosta, J.C. Delgado, J. Sánchez, Yanmeng Xu, B.G. Mellor, N. Cinca and J.L. Morenza. Their work appears in journals such as Materials Science and Engineering A, Surface and Coatings Technology and Journal of materials research/Pratt's guide to venture capital sources.
